Podle U.Today Vitalik Buterin, spoluzakladatel Etherea, navrhl použití kontrolních součtových adres ke zvýšení bezpečnosti sítě Ethereum. Adresa kontrolního součtu je klíčový koncept v Ethereu, který by mohl výrazně snížit riziko chyb a potenciálních ztrát v transakcích. V ERC-3770 Buterin učinil několik důležitých doporučení, jedním z nich bylo vyžadovat adresy kontrolního součtu se smíšenými případy.

Buterin vyzval všechny peněženky, zejména ty, které používají ERC-3770, aby zajistily, že produkují pouze adresy s kontrolním součtem. Aby se předešlo chybám, mohou být adresy Ethereum zakódovány pomocí adres s kontrolním součtem. Jedná se o adresové řetězce, které kombinují velká a malá písmena. EIP-55 popisuje tento systém a ukazuje, jak používat kontrolní součet v adresách Ethereum k identifikaci znaků, které byly napsány nesprávně.

Použití kontrolních součtů se smíšenou velikostí písmen výrazně snižuje pravděpodobnost, že nesprávně zadaná adresa bude přijata jako legitimní, čímž se zvyšuje bezpečnost transakcí. Buterinův návrh jde nad rámec pouhého tisku adres s kontrolním součtem. Navrhuje také, aby vstup musel mít adresy kontrolního součtu. To by mohlo být implementováno několika způsoby, například zavedením povinného nebo rušivého proklikávání, pokud je adresa zadána bez kontrolního součtu.

Díky tomuto opatření budou uživatelé s větší pravděpodobností zadávat adresy správně, čímž se sníží možnost posílání peněz na nesprávnou adresu. Jednou z výhod tohoto přístupu je jeho zpětná kompatibilita s mnoha současnými hex analyzátory, které podporují adresy se smíšenou velikostí písmen. To znamená, že je možné postupně přecházet na adresy s kontrolním součtem bez narušení stávajících systémů. Adresy s kontrolním součtem si také zachovávají konvenční délku 40 znaků, což pomáhá zachovat použitelnost a známost adres Ethereum.